The Future of Game Development: Artificial Intelligence and Procedural Content Generation
The gaming industry continues to evolve, embracing cutting-edge technologies like artificial intelligence (AI) and procedural content generation (PCG). These tools allow developers to optimize the game creation process, unlocking new levels of creativity, scalability, and player engagement. But how exactly are AI and PCG reshaping game development, and what does this mean for players?
Here you can learn more about game development : https://medium.com/@learntocod....etoday/the-future-of
Revolutionizing Gameplay: The Role of AI
AI has long been used in games to create characters and behaviors, but recent advancements have made these technologies far more sophisticated. Today, AI can analyze player actions in real-time, delivering adaptive scenarios and unique gaming experiences.
• Adaptive NPC Behavior
AI enables non-player characters (NPCs) to remember player actions and react accordingly. For example, the Nemesis System in Middle-earth: Shadow of Mordor allows enemies to adapt, ensuring every battle is unique.
• Personalized Gameplay
AI can analyze a player’s gaming style and adjust difficulty, quests, and scenarios to suit their preferences. This approach is particularly valuable in open-world games, where players appreciate tailored experiences.
• Automating Routine Processes
From generating textures to creating environments, AI automates many repetitive tasks. This streamlines development, reducing costs and making it especially beneficial for indie studios.
Procedural Content Generation: Expanding the Boundaries
Procedural content generation allows developers to create complex game worlds with minimal effort, using algorithms to generate unique landscapes, quests, and entire universes.
• Scaling Massive Worlds
In No Man’s Sky, PCG is used to create over 18 quintillion unique planets. Each planet features distinct flora, fauna, and climates, offering nearly endless exploration.
• Introducing Variety
PCG dynamically changes levels or quests, ensuring each playthrough remains unique. This approach is ideal for games where repetition can quickly become tedious.
• Cost Efficiency
Procedural algorithms reduce content creation expenses, making them particularly useful for budget-conscious developers.
Technological and Ethical Challenges
Despite its benefits, using AI and PCG comes with challenges.
• Quality Control
Procedurally generated worlds and content require rigorous testing. Without proper oversight, repetitive patterns or technical errors can diminish the player experience.
• Ethical Concerns
AI generates content based on data, raising questions about ownership. Who holds the copyright to AI-created assets? This issue becomes crucial when creativity is involved.
• Learning Curve
Developers must master new tools, which can demand additional time and resources.
The Future of Game Development: A Forward Look
AI and PCG empower developers to experiment with entirely new formats and approaches. In the near future, we might see:
• Fully AI-Generated Games
Scenarios, characters, and environments created solely by algorithms could deliver real-time interactive stories.
• Accessibility for All
As technologies become more accessible, even novice developers can create high-quality games.
• More Realistic and Personalized Worlds
Games will not only look better but dynamically adapt to players’ preferences, offering unique experiences for everyone.
Conclusion
Artificial intelligence and procedural content generation are transforming the gaming industry, offering developers new tools for creativity and scalability. These technologies simplify the development process while making games more interactive, personalized, and engaging. However, their implementation requires careful consideration to maintain a balance between technology and artistry.
The future of game development is already here, opening new frontiers that will make games even more captivating and accessible to everyone.